1. What Exactly Is a Server Operating System?
A server operating system (OS) is like the brain of a computer server. It manages hardware resources and provides common services for software applications. Think of it as the conductor in an orchestra, ensuring all instruments play harmoniously. Without a server OS, servers would be like a car without an engine – just a fancy piece of metal that doesn’t go anywhere.
Server OSes are designed to handle multiple tasks simultaneously, support numerous users, and manage large volumes of data. 2. Types of Server Operating Systems
There are several major players in the server OS arena, each with its own strengths and use cases:
- Windows Server: Microsoft’s offering, known for its ease of integration with other Microsoft products and strong support for .NET applications.
- Linux Distributions: Such as Red Hat Enterprise Linux (RHEL), Ubuntu, and CentOS, which are popular for their open-source nature, flexibility, and robust security features.
- Unix-based Systems: Including Solaris and FreeBSD, favored for their stability and performance in high-load environments.
Choosing the right server OS depends on your specific needs, budget, and existing infrastructure. Each has its pros and cons, but they all share the common goal of keeping your digital operations running smoothly. 🤝💻
3. Why Server Operating Systems Matter
Server OSes aren’t just background processes; they’re the foundation upon which entire businesses and industries are built. Here’s why they’re crucial:
- Scalability: As your business grows, a good server OS can scale with you, supporting more users and handling increased traffic.
- Security: With cyber threats on the rise, a secure server OS is essential to protect sensitive data and maintain user trust.
- Reliability: High uptime and minimal downtime are critical for businesses that rely on continuous service availability.
- Cost-effectiveness: Open-source options like Linux distributions can significantly reduce licensing costs compared to proprietary systems.
